- Outdated Notation: The book sometimes uses older notations for Young's modulus (E) or moment of inertia (I) that differ from modern IS codes. Cross-check with your professor's notation.
- Limited Software Integration: Modern structural analysis involves FEA software (STAAD.Pro, ETABS). Bansal’s book is purely manual calculation. Use it for the theory; use workshops for the software.
- Print Quality Variation: Depending on the publisher edition (Laxmi Publications), some older prints have blurry diagrams. Always buy the latest edition (currently 6th or 7th).
